Vitamin C
Vitamin C is a potent antioxidant that helps protect the skin from free radical damage. It is known to brighten the skin and improve overall skin tone. Additionally, it can help in the synthesis of collagen, promoting skin elasticity.
Risks
In rare cases, Vitamin C can cause skin irritation or allergic reactions, especially in sensitive skin.
Benefits
Vitamin C is beneficial for reducing signs of aging and improving skin radiance.
Caffeine
Caffeine is commonly used in skincare for its ability to constrict blood vessels, which can reduce puffiness and dark circles around the eyes. It also has antioxidant properties that help protect the skin from damage. Furthermore, caffeine can improve the appearance of cellulite by temporarily tightening and smoothing the skin.
Risks
Caffeine can cause dryness or irritation if used excessively on sensitive skin.
Benefits
Caffeine is effective in reducing under-eye puffiness and improving skin texture.
Cucumber Extract
Cucumber extract is known for its soothing and hydrating properties, making it ideal for sensitive skin. It contains antioxidants and silica, which help to rejuvenate the skin and reduce swelling. Additionally, cucumber extract can help to calm irritation and provide a cooling effect.
Risks
There are minimal risks associated with cucumber extract, though some individuals may experience mild irritation.
Benefits
Cucumber extract is excellent for soothing and hydrating the skin, reducing puffiness and irritation.
Hyaluronic Acid
Hyaluronic acid is a powerful humectant that attracts and retains moisture in the skin, providing deep hydration. It helps to plump the skin, reducing the appearance of fine lines and wrinkles. Additionally, it is suitable for all skin types, including sensitive skin.
Risks
Hyaluronic acid is generally safe, but overuse can lead to skin dryness in some cases.
Benefits
Hyaluronic acid is highly beneficial for maintaining skin hydration and elasticity.
Niacinamide
Niacinamide is a form of Vitamin B3 that is known for its anti-inflammatory properties and ability to improve skin barrier function. It helps to reduce redness, blotchiness, and hyperpigmentation. Furthermore, niacinamide can regulate oil production and minimize the appearance of pores.
Risks
Niacinamide is well-tolerated, but high concentrations may cause mild irritation in sensitive skin.
Benefits
Niacinamide is effective in improving skin texture, tone, and reducing inflammation.
